If your buttercream or cream cheese frosting is too thin, adding more powdered sugar can help thicken it. When decorating cookies, a firm royal icing is crucial to piping elegant, clean designs and fine lines. If you're making buttercream frosting, add just a bit of cream cheese (try just ½ ounce per cup of frosting in the recipe) to avoid adding a tangy flavor to the frosting. Adding a little bit of softened cream cheese will help to firm up your frosting. It can be tricky, but it’s definitely.
